How accurate are weather prediction markets?
Weather markets combine meteorological expertise with financial incentives, aggregating satellite data, climate models, and trader analysis into real-time probabilities. They complement official forecasts with continuous market-based updates.
How are weather markets resolved?
Weather markets typically resolve based on official data from recognized agencies such as NOAA, WMO, or national meteorological services, using pre-defined criteria specified in each market's resolution rules.
